    you seem to be changing the shape of your face just a pinch in every portrait ( most notably your eyes and lips) try to figure out the exact distance from your eyes to your forehead, from the tip of your nose to the top of your lips, and maybe between your two ears. keep working on relative space and proportion as your bible because you're pretty golden with values/color.

    Am i correct in that you're using pictures as basis for your portraits?
    Am i mistaken or would practicing with a mirror be better for actual observation skills (since a mirror is not a flat projection like a picture. You have two eyes, the camera has one.).

    I always saw practicing with a mirror as a much bigger challenge. The photographed ones always come out with more of a resemblance because the camera does all of the flattening for you.
    Altough i'd appreciate oppinions on that from other commenters on this subject.
